SPECIAL EXHIBITS & SPECIAL EVENTS AUGMENT
100 GALLERY PRESENTATIONS AT SOFA CHICAGO 2007 Augmenting its 100 gallery presentations from 18 countries, SOFA CHICAGO 2007 features seven special exhibits and a full schedule of special events, in-booth talks and booksignings, all complimentary with admission to SOFA, Nov. 2 - 4 at Navy Pier’s Festival Hall.
This year the fair boasts seven special exhibits:
Offering Reconciliation
Artworks by 135 prominent Palestinian and Israeli artists in support of the Parents Circle’s educational work and message of reconciliation. Presented by the Parents Circle-Families Forum and Association of Israel’s Decorative Arts (AIDA). 15 artworks in the exhibit will be auctioned live at SOFA. Read more on The Power of Art auction 
Contemporary Furniture at Crab Tree Farm
Contemporary furniture made at Crab Tree Farm, a working farm with crops and livestock, located on the shore of Lake Michigan in Lake Bluff, Illinois. Featured will be the work of renowned UK designer John Makepeace, and Mike Jarvi and Critz Campbell, both of whom studied under him. Presented by Crab Tree Farm. Read more 
Memories and Perception
A curated exhibit of contemporary decorative artwork by artists currently living in Israel. Presented by the Association of Israel’s Decorative Arts (AIDA). www.aidaarts.org
Metalsmith magazine’s Exhibition in Print, Framing: The Art of Jewelry
International jewelry artists reference the art of framing—from the construction of individual pieces to how they are displayed, presented and worn. Presented by the Society of North American Goldsmiths. Read more 
LEGENDS: Watershed Artists Honor Artists
Watershed Center for the Ceramic Arts presents works by legendary ceramic artists Bill Daley, Karen Karnes and John Mason, in honor of their contributions to the field. Presented by Watershed Center for the Ceramic Arts, Newcastle, ME. Read more 
What's In a Vision
Twelve works selected from recent acquisitions or gifts to the Mint Museum of Craft + Design, Charlotte, NC, with a special focus on the Museum’s expansion plans. Presented by the Mint Museum of Craft + Design. Read more 
Woodturning in Basic Black
An exhibit of lathe turned and carved pieces by 12 artists. Presented by the American Association of Woodturners. Read more
